Why Calculus is Gaining Attention in the US
Is calculus difficult to learn?
Conclusion
In the United States, calculus is becoming increasingly relevant in various fields, including physics, engineering, economics, and computer science. The growing demand for data analysis, artificial intelligence, and machine learning has created a need for professionals who can apply calculus to real-world problems. Additionally, the increasing importance of STEM education has led to a greater emphasis on calculus in high schools and universities.

Calculus, a branch of mathematics that deals with the study of continuous change, has been a cornerstone of scientific and mathematical inquiry for centuries. However, with the rapid advancements in technology and its increasing applications in various fields, calculus has gained significant attention in recent years, particularly in the United States. As we delve into the world of calculus, we will explore its fundamental concepts, common questions, opportunities, and misconceptions, making this complex subject more accessible to a broader audience.
Calculus is built around two main concepts: limits and infinitesimal changes. Limits allow us to study how functions behave as the input values approach a certain point, while infinitesimal changes help us understand rates of change and accumulation. By combining these concepts, calculus enables us to model complex phenomena, such as the motion of objects, the growth of populations, and the behavior of financial markets.
